Understanding JLPT.

Japanese Language Proficiency Tests, also known as JLPT, help examine the Japanese language score of non-native Japanese Language speakers. This test is organized twice yearly (July and December) in India. People willing to settle in Japan or want to study there need to opt JLPT tests.
 

JLPT is divided into five levels, as follows:

  • N5 and N4: The Most Basic Level
  • N3: Is the medium level. It works as a bridge between N5, N4, and N2, N1.
  • N2 and N1 are the most advanced levels.
     

Overview of JLPT N2 Level Certification. 

The JLPT N2 test is designed for learners with advanced competency. It implies you're capable of having advanced talks, analyzing difficult things, and expressing thoughts clearly. The exam material includes the following: 

Reading Comprehension: Analyzing and interpreting diverse written sources, such as essays, articles, and tales, using advanced kanji.

Listening comprehension is the ability to hear and understand spoken Japanese in a variety of circumstances and speeds, such as formal speeches, interviews, and conversations. 

Grammatical and Vocabulary: Showing command of complex grammatical structures, idiomatic idioms, and nuanced vocabulary suitable for professional and academic contexts. 

Understanding Cultural Context entails interpreting cultural subtleties, formality, and social conventions inherent in written and spoken information.

To pass the JLPT N2 test, you'll need to memorize roughly 6,000 vocabulary words and 1,000 kanji characters. 

The JLPT N2 test is organized as follows: 

Listening Comprehension: About 50 minutes with 34-36 questions. Listen to conversations and answer comprehension questions. 

Language Knowledge (Vocabulary/Grammar) and Reading: Approximately 105 minutes, with 70 questions. The Language knowledge component assesses vocabulary and grammatical ability. The reading portion demands comprehension of textual content as well as the responding of relevant questions. 

How is JLPT N2 Scored?

JLPT N2 Scoring:

  • Total Score Range: 0 to 180 points
  • Sections:
    • Language Knowledge (Vocabulary/Grammar): 0-60 points
    • Reading Comprehension: 0-60 points
    • Listening Comprehension: 0-60 points
  • Passing Score: 90 points (at least 19 points in each section)
